Meta, the company that owns Facebook and Instagram, has created a new AI tool called SAM 2.

This tool can track objects or people in videos and add special effects to them.

SAM 2 stands for Segment Anything Model 2.

It’s an improved version of an earlier AI model.

SAM 2 works by finding the exact outline of a person or object in a video.

It can then separate this from the background.

This makes it easy to add special effects to just the person or object, without changing the background.

The AI does this very quickly, almost as the video is playing.

Apple recently released a detailed paper titledApple Intelligence Foundation Language Models,’ offering a rare glimpse into the company’s AI development process.

This report focuses on two key language models that form the backbone of Apple Intelligence:

  1. AFM-on-device: A 3 billion parameter model designed to run directly on iPhones and other Apple devices.
  2. AFM-server: A larger, more powerful model that operates on Apple’s servers.

These models are crucial for various AI features, including improvements to Siri, smart replies in Mail, and even coding assistance in Xcode.

Tensor Chips Power Apple’s AI Training

Google's Tensor Processing Units (TPUs) were crucial for training Apple's AI models
Google’s Tensor Processing Units (TPUs) were crucial for training Apple’s AI models

In a surprising revelation, Apple disclosed that it used Google’s Tensor Processing Units (TPUs) to train these AI models:

  • The AFM-on-device model required 2,048 TPUv5p chips for training.
  • The larger AFM-server model needed a whopping 8,192 TPUv4 chips.

This choice of using Google’s chips instead of other popular options like NVIDIA’s is intriguing.

Apple, known for its preference for in-house solutions, turned to a competitor’s technology for this crucial development phase.

Leaked images of iPhone 16 dummy units reveal a redesigned camera bump.

Instead of the diagonal layout seen on recent models, the new design features vertically-aligned lenses.

This change is believed to enable spatial video recording on the standard iPhone 16 and 16 Plus, a feature currently exclusive to the Pro models.

The dummy units also showcase potential new color options:

  • Blue
  • Pink
  • White
  • Black
  • Green

This color palette differs slightly from the current iPhone 15 lineup, with yellow being replaced by white.

While the iPhone 16’s hardware changes are exciting, the implementation of Apple’s new AI features, collectively called “Apple Intelligence,” might disappoint some buyers.

Here’s why:

  • Gradual Release: Apple is taking a cautious approach to rolling out AI features. The first set, including writing tools and some Siri improvements, is only available in the iOS 18.1 developer beta.
  • Uncertainty: There’s no clear timeline for when all promised AI features will be available to the public. Apple has only stated a vague “fall” release window.
  • Limited Availability: Only the iPhone 15 Pro, Pro Max, and newer models will support all upcoming AI features. This means even iPhone 16 buyers might not have access to everything at launch.
  • Siri Upgrades: The major Siri overhaul, including ChatGPT integration, might not arrive until 2025 according to some reports. Others suggest it could come sooner, but there’s no official confirmation.

Potential for Confusion

Gradual rollout of "Apple Intelligence" AI features starting with iOS 18.1 developer beta
Gradual rollout of “Apple Intelligence” AI features starting with iOS 18.1 developer beta

Apple faces a challenge in marketing the iPhone 16.

Many consumers may expect the new phone to have significantly enhanced AI capabilities right out of the box.

However, the reality is that these features will likely roll out gradually over time.

This situation mirrors past iPhone launches where headline features weren’t immediately available.

For example, the iPhone 7 Plus’s Portrait mode and the iPhone 14’s Emergency SOS via Satellite both came weeks or months after the initial release.

The difference this time is that AI capabilities are a major selling point for the new iPhones.

If buyers feel misled about what features are available at launch, it could damage Apple’s reputation.

The Pixel Watch 3 is set to come in two sizes: 41mm and 45mm.

This marks the first time Google has offered a larger option for its smartwatch line, catering to users who prefer a more substantial wrist presence.

Here’s what we know about the display:

  • The 41mm model will have 10% more screen space than the Pixel Watch 2
  • The 45mm version boasts an impressive 40% increase in screen real estate
  • Both sizes feature thinner bezels, addressing a common complaint about previous models
  • The new “Actua” display can reach a peak brightness of 2,000 nits, double that of its predecessor

Samsung’s Galaxy AI, introduced with the S24 line, has impressed users with features like Live Translate.

This innovative tool can hear spoken words and translate them into your chosen language in real-time.

But how does this complex feature actually work?

The Three-Step Process

Samsung Galaxy AI's Live Translate: Behind the Scenes of Real-Time Language Translation
Samsung Galaxy AI’s Live Translate: Behind the Scenes of Real-Time Language Translation

Live Translate performs three core processes to deliver its seamless translation:

  1. Automatic Speech Recognition (ASR): This step converts spoken words into text.
  2. Neural Machine Translation (NMT): The text is then translated into the target language.
  3. Text-to-Speech (TTS): Finally, the translated text is converted back into spoken words.

Each of these steps requires distinct sets of information for training the AI models.

Creating accurate models for various languages posed unique challenges:

  • Vietnamese: With six distinct tones, the Samsung R&D Institute Vietnam developed a model that analyses short audio frames of about 20 milliseconds to differentiate between tones.
  • European Languages: The Polish R&D team tackled the diversity of European languages, focusing on untranslatable phrases and idiomatic expressions.
  • Arabic: The Jordanian team created a model capable of understanding various dialects and responding in standard Arabic, despite the complexities of written diacritics.
  • Hindi: The Indian R&D team collected nearly a million lines of audio data, covering over 20 regional dialects with their unique inflections and colloquialisms.

To improve accuracy, Samsung’s teams went beyond basic language data:

  • Indonesian researchers recorded conversations in coffee shops and work environments to capture authentic ambient noise.
  • For Japanese, with its many homonyms, the team used Samsung’s internal large language model to create contextual sentences for better distinction between similar-sounding words.

Samsung’s commitment to addressing these linguistic intricacies demonstrates the complexity behind Galaxy AI’s Live Translate feature.
